❤️ You know the five love languages… but what if you’re still missing each other? Hear Dr. Gary Chapman explain why many couples feel frustrated even when they’re trying to love their spouse well. Sometimes it’s not the language that’s wrong - it’s the dialect, the timing, or the agenda getting in the way. We talk about personality differences, empathy in communication, the two stages of romantic love, and one simple question you can start asking your spouse this week to reconnect.
